Visualizzazione dei risultati da 1 a 2 su 2
  1. #1
    Utente di HTML.it L'avatar di xonica
    Registrato dal
    Oct 2003
    Messaggi
    143

    [.NET] Crystal Report con parametri

    ho un database con due campi: cognome, nome.

    voglio creare un report col crystal report di vb.net

    del tipo:

    immetto un valore in una textbox
    - [txtbox1]: 'AB'


    - premo un bottone e viene fuori un report con tutti i record che hanno cognome che inizia per 'AB'


    -----------------------------------------

    della serie..... non so come mando il parametro dal form al report e come lo devo prelevare nel report e crearmi la stampa...... per il resto (come posizionare i campi, organizzarmi la grafica) lo so fare!



    Inoltre vorrei capire una cosa: "in progettazione si può cambiare il report da verticale ad orizzontale?"... in stampa si può fare, ma se non lo progetto gia in orizzontale non posso sfruttare al meglio il foglio, vi pare?????


    :metallica :sexpulp:

  2. #2
    -----------------------------------------------------------
    premo un bottone e viene fuori un report con tutti i record
    che hanno cognome che inizia per 'AB'
    -----------------------------------------------------------

    Ciao ,
    provo a darti una mano :
    1 * nel report devi creare un "Campo di Parametro"
    Es. Iniz_Cognome

    2 * Io da codice Vb ho avuto la stessa necessità ed ho fatto come
    segue :
    codice:
                    Dim Filtro_Cognome As New CrystalDecisions.Shared.ParameterField
                    Dim ElFiltri As New CrystalDecisions.Shared.ParameterFields
                    Dim Valore_Filtro_Cognome As New CrystalDecisions.Shared.ParameterDiscreteValue
                    Filtro_Cognome.ParameterFieldName = "Iniz_Cognome" '<-- Nome del parametro del report
                    Valore_Filtro_Cognome.Value = text1.text
                    Filtro_Cognome.CurrentValues.Add(Valore_Filtro_Cognome)
                    ElFiltri.Add(Filtro_Cognome)
                    cRep.ParameterFieldInfo = ElFiltri
                    cRep.ReportSource = New tuo_report
                    cRep.Show()

    Per quanto riguarda l'orientamento ho fato la tua stessa domanda ma ancora nessuno mi ha dato risposta , se dovessi trovare la soluzione ti sarei grato se me ne mettessi a conoscenza .
    Spero di esserti stato utile
    Cordiali saluti
    Red
    Cordiali saluti
    Red Roma

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.